Local Government (Democracy) (Wales) Act 2013

Section 29 – Review of electoral arrangements for principal area

35.This section places the Commission under a duty to conduct an electoral review of each principal area at least every ten years, though it could decide, either at the request of a council or at its own behest, to conduct one at any time.

36.However, no recommendations should be made or report published by the Commission in the 9 months before an ordinary council election. Following a review, the Commission must send a report to the Welsh Ministers.

37.The section also requires the Commission to send their proposed timetable for conducting electoral reviews to the Welsh Ministers.
